Oppo launched the Find X9 and Find X9 Pro yesterday, and today we already have a fresh rumor out of China regarding the upcoming Find X9s. The Find X8s, its predecessor, came out in April, so we should expect a similar timeframe for the X9s' arrival on the market as well. The Find X9s is said to be a compact flagship, and the X8s boasts a 6.32" screen so maybe the X9s will have a similar size.
The Honor Magic8 Mini is not expected to launch until early next year, but that's not stopping the leaks. Notably, the Honor Magic8 and Magic8 Pro will be unveiled in China tomorrow. Honor's compact phone will sport a 200MP primary rear camera and a periscope telephoto unit, according to tipster Digital Chat Station. It will come with a 6.31-inch display with 1.5K resolution and an in-display ultrasonic fingerprint scanner.
